I am trying to configure Amanda to run incrementals only.  The full backups
are done outside Amanda.  Last night , I ran my first test.  I am trying to
backup just /etc.   Here are the results.

These dumps were to tape dump200.
The next tape Amanda expects to use is: a new tape.
The next new tape already labelled is: dump300.

FAILURE AND STRANGE DUMP SUMMARY:
  lnxdev.ncc /etc lev 0 FAILED [dump larger than tape, -1 KB, but cannot
incremental dump new disk]
  planner: FATAL cannot fit anything on tape, bailing out

My questions follow;

1.  Why does Amanda think that /etc  is larger than 1 tape, or is it
because it does not have a level 0 dump to compare against ?

2.  Do I have to force a level 0 dump of /etc to jumpstart the process ?

3.  I am using vtapes as my tapes.
